Как настроить Ruby intepreter для Eclipse
Я только что установил плагин Ruby для Eclipse. Во время создания моего первого проекта Ruby я попадаю в проблемы с выбором интерпретатора ruby.
Я выполнил проект New Project = > Ruby. Но когда он попросил интерпретатора, значение по умолчанию было undefined, ничто не появилось в раскрывающемся меню интерпретатора проекта, и когда я нажал ссылку "Настройка интерпретаторов", он открыл страницу плохого URL-адреса в моем веб-браузере.
Каков правильный интерпретатор для использования и как настроить ruby-интерпретатор? Спасибо за вашу помощь!
Ответы
Ответ 1
Я начал свой проект ruby в eclipse Indigo в Ubuntu 12.04 и имел ту же проблему. Если вы уже установили ruby и можете создать ruby-проект в eclipse, вы можете найти/добавить интерпретаторы следующим образом:
- Перейдите в Окно → Настройки > Рубины > Интерпретаторы
- Нажмите кнопку Поиск справа, затем затмение поможет найти рубиновые интерпретаторы
- Нажмите кнопку "ОК" внизу
В моем случае расположение интерпретатора /usr/bin/ruby
Ответ 2
Без RVM:
Введите команду whereis ruby
в консоли.
вы получите путь как /usr/bin/ruby
или /usr/local/bin/ruby
, чтобы проверить, какой правильный путь интерпретатора /usr/bin/ruby -v
, если вы получите версию. это ваш переводчик.
С RVM:
Введите команду: rvm info
binaries:
ruby: "/home/<USERNAME>/.rvm/rubies/ruby-2.0.0-p247/bin/ruby"
Скопируйте этот путь и вставьте туда, где вам нужно, введите путь интерпретатора.
Это сработало для меня. и я надеюсь, что это тоже поможет другим.
Ура!
Ответ 3
Перейдите к Window->Preferences
. Затем вы должны иметь опцию Ruby
в левой навигационной панели. Выберите Ruby->Installed Interpreters
. Затем вы можете указать затмение в правильном интерпретаторе, добавив путь к установке ruby.
Надеюсь, что это поможет.
Ответ 4
В моей системе:
[email protected]:~$
[email protected]:~$ which ruby
/home/thufir/.rvm/rubies/ruby-1.9.3-p125/bin/ruby
[email protected]:~$
[email protected]:~$ cat /etc/lsb-release
DISTRIB_ID=Ubuntu
DISTRIB_RELEASE=11.10
DISTRIB_CODENAME=oneiric
DISTRIB_DESCRIPTION="Ubuntu 11.10"
[email protected]:~$
Он будет отличаться в зависимости от вашей ОС и т.д. В моем случае я установил с RVM, Ruby Version Manager. Дело в том, чтобы указать IDE на путь для везде, где находится Ruby.
Поскольку это старый вопрос, я сделаю вывод, что Аниша либо исправила его, либо отказалась, поэтому информация предназначена только для других.
Ответ 5
Сначала откройте перспективу Ruby, перейдите в Window > Open Perspective > Other и выберите Ruby.
Чтобы настроить интерпретатор Ruby, перейдите в Window > Preferences > Ruby > Interpreters.
Нажмите кнопку "Добавить" > "Обзор", найдите и выберите исполняемый Ruby.exe Ruby и нажмите кнопку "Открыть".
В моем случае Ruby находится под C:\Ruby192\bin\ruby.exe.
Ответ 6
Предварительное условие: установка Ruby
Конфигурация Ruby Interpreter в Eclipse:
- Открыть eclipse
- Установите плагин Ruby для Eclipse (в моем случае это DLTK)
- Перейдите в окно → Настройки
- Нажмите Ruby- > Interpreters с левой панели.
- Нажмите кнопку "Поиск" на правой стороне (Eclipse поможет вам найти интерпретаторы ruby).
- Нажмите кнопку "ОК" внизу
Теперь вы готовы создать новый проект Ruby и запустите его.
Ответ 7
Если у вас установлен Ruby в вашей системе, Eclipse может помочь вам найти каталог рубинового интерпретатора. В Eclipse выберите новый проект, затем проект ruby, затем в секции интерпретатора выберите configure интерпретаторы, в правой части окна нажмите кнопку поиска, Eclipse найдет версию рубинового интерпретатора в вашей системе. затем нажмите "ОК".